The position and market of Chinese-language Film

In recent years, more Hong Kong independent films have been making a splash internationally and young filmmakers are constantly traversing unknown terrains for resources and new ideas. What role does international distribution play in taking Hong Kong independent films to the next level? Representatives of three distribution companies – Ablaze Image, Aview Images and Parallax Films will come together to talk about the position of Chinese language films in the international market, ways to help up-and-coming directors and their works gain recognition, and reflect on the circumstances and opportunities under the current pandemic.

Panelists:

Ablaze Image

June WU

June WU graduated from M.A. of Cinema Studies from New York University, she started out in film production at critically acclaimed auteur Johnnie To’s Milkyway Image and later moved into distribution, serving at Hong Kong’s Media Asia Distribution and heading international sales and distribution at renowned producer Bill Kong’s Edko Films. With her extensive experience for years in international sales, in 2013 WU founded Ablaze Image, the leading brand of international sales and distribution in Taiwan, bringing various genres of Chinese-language cinematic gems to worldwide audiences. WU also serves as the Special Consultant for Distribution Workshop, Head of Industry of International Film Festival & Awards Macao, also the mentor of Taipei Produire au Sud Workshop, and as well as the industry consultant and committee member of various film institutions in Taiwan.

Aview Images

KUEK Shee Heng

KUEK Shee Heng is a Malaysian Chinese, based in Taiwan. He is a producer and international sales agent, the founder of Aview Images. His production credits including Arnie, was nominated for Cannes International Critics’ Week in 2016; Is Life A Movie won the Best Short Film in Beijing International Short Film Festival in 2018.

Parallax Films

CAO Liuying

CAO Liuying is a co-founder of film critic platform DeepFocus. Over the past seven years, she represents various media outlets to report overseas film festivals including Cannes, Berlinale, Venice, Busan and has published more than 500 reviews and interviews. She also works as a producer and international sales for Chinese films and has successfully brought high-quality arthouse products such as Girls Always Happy, Three Adventures of Brooke to the international audience. Vanishing Days, the film that she co-produced was selected by dozens of prestigious film festivals including Busan IFF – New Currents Competition, Berlinale, Hong Kong IFF.

Host

Polly YEUNG

Polly YEUNG produced and wrote animation Another World (2019) that garnered Digicon6 Asia Award – Grand Prize (Japan) and ifva Awards – Gold Award. In 2020, Another World was awarded at Hong Kong-Asia Financing Forum – Fiction Award (Hong Kong Project). Her recent works as producer including Hotel Soul Good (2018, Udine Far East FF) and The Lady Improper (2019), selected for CinemAsia FF, Osaka Asian FF and nominated for the Best Actress, Hong Kong Film Awards. She also wrote the live action film Rest on Your Shoulder (2011), selected for Shanghai IFF.
